We use ArcGIS for Server 10.1.1 with Flex Viewer 3.4. I have an electrical network set up. Is there way to run a trace on a particular cable so you can see what it is connected too? I know you can do this in desktop with a geometric network, but just wondering if this possible to do within a Flex Map Viewer?

It would be nice if my users can click on a cable, and choose "Trace", then all the cable will be highlighted and a list of what Manholes and Handholes it runs through and which switchgear(s) and substations it is connected too will show up in a list and be highlighted as well.

Tim,
   You could set up a GP model to do the trace and publish it to ArcGIS Server, then use the GP widget.  Here is the link to the example
